The Rise of Progressive Web Apps in the Gaming Industry
In the competitive landscape of mobile gaming, accessibility, performance, and user retention are paramount. PWAs serve as a strategic response to these demands, combining the reach of web applications with the performance and engagement levels traditionally associated with native apps.
| Criteria | Native App | PWA |
|---|---|---|
| Installation | Requires download via app stores | Easy to add to home screen with one tap |
| Update Process | Requires manual update through app stores | Automatically updates in the background |
| Performance | Optimized for device hardware | High performance through service workers and caching |
| Discoverability | Dependent on app stores and SEO | Indexed by search engines, easy discoverability |

Technical Innovations Fueling Engagement
Using modern web technologies—such as service workers, WebAssembly, and push notifications—the game offers a responsive experience comparable to native apps. Offline gameplay, enabled by cached assets, allows players to enjoy sessions even without a constant internet connection. This technical prowess underscores the importance of adopting progressive enhancement strategies in game development.
